Any NLGI grade 1 for the Meritor Brakes and 2 for the chassis is required.  Meritor recommended clay based grade 1 grease for the Meritor brakes.  Many synthetics are available that comply to Grade 1 and 2.  I prefer the clay based Grade ! for the brakes and any synthetic grease that complies with the Grade 2 specs for the chassis.  Lots of conversation on this topic.  Search Meritor brakes.

"NLGI number   ASTM worked (60 strokes) penetration at 25 °C
tenths of a millimetre   Appearance   Consistency food analog
000   445-475                   fluid           cooking oil
00   400-430                     semi-fluid   apple sauce
0   355-385                     very soft   brown mustard
1   310-340                       soft           tomato paste
2   265-295               "normal" grease   peanut butter"

Copied from:  NLGI consistency number - Wikipedia
